But I believe that you should have the right drink when reading a good book. So here are a few combination suggestions:
1. Pumpkin Spiced Latte: A sweet coffee mix that is on the indulgent side. Since you’re drinking a cup of sweetness, what better way to complement it than by reading a sweet contemporary romance book like, The Love Game by Emma Hart.
2. Caramel Frappe: Another sweet blend that loads of women (aside from me) love. I think this would be perfect with teen or young adult types of book. The Boy Who Sneaks In My Bedroom Window by Kirsty Moseley is one you should check out.
3. White Chocolate Latte: For fans of white chocolate or cream, this is perfect. This drink will go well with a good book that you and your BFFs would like. I recommend, The DUFF: Designated Ugly Fat Friend by Kody Keplinger.
4. Irish Cream and Coffee: A great cup of coffee with a kick. You can drink this at night, along with a steamy book that will have you biting your lips. You can't go wrong with Beautiful Bastard (and all books in the series) by Christina Lauren.
And last but not the least…
5. Simple Coffee Drink: Simpler the better, right? I think having this drink while reading a heartbreaking book is a good idea, yeah? Maybe Love Always, Kate by D. Nicole King would give you the right dose of sadness.
